zoukankan      html  css  js  c++  java
  • Ajax的XMLHttpRequest对象的属性和方法总结

    1.redayState属性:
    当一个XMLHttpRequest对象被创建后,readyState属性别哦是当前对象正处于什么状态:
    0:未初始化状态;已经建立;
    1:准备发送状态;此时XMLHttpRequest对象已经调用了open();方法;并已经准备好了讲一个请求发送到服务器;
    2:已经发送状态;此时已经通过send()方法把请求发送到服务器;还没受到响应;
    3:正在接收状态:已经接收到了HTTP响应的头部信息;但是消息体部分还没有完全接收到;
    4:完成响应状态:已经完成了HttpResponse响应的接收;
    2.responseText属性:
    该属性包含客户端接收到的HTTP响应的文本内容,当readyState属性值为0,1,2时,responseText属性包含一个空字符串;当readyState属性值为3时,响应中财包含客户端还没完成的响应信息;当为4时,该属性才包含完整的响应信息;
    3.responXML属性;
    只有当readyState的属性值为4:并且响应头部的Content-Typede MIME类型被指定为XML时,该属性才会有值,并被解析成一个XML文档,否则为null;
  • 相关阅读:
    docker使用
    window版docker安装及配置
    mysql命令
    xshell
    git 命令
    分页器原理
    PCL-Kinfu编译手册
    cmake-add_definitions
    cmake-include_directories
    cmake-source_group
  • 原文地址:https://www.cnblogs.com/yangguoe/p/7942416.html
Copyright © 2011-2022 走看看